Hosted by the Center for Consumer Law & Economic Justice & CAPS:
Concerned about companies posting record profits while jacking up prices on everyday goods and services? Troubled by predatory lenders targeting low-income communities of color? Worried about Big Tech abuses by companies like Meta, Amazon, OpenAI, and TikTok — or airline price discrimination, surveillance pricing, subscriptions you can’t cancel, government imposter scams, and AI voice cloning fraud?
Come learn about consumer law and hear how you can get involved in working for economic justice in the courts, before regulatory agencies, and in Congress and state legislatures. (Or how you can counsel your future clients to avoid problems like these in the first place.)
New students (1Ls, 2L transfer students, and LLM students) and returning students all welcome!
